🔴 🌉The Shaharah Bridge "Bridge of Sighs"🌉🔴 . ⚫It was built in the 17th century in Yemen and it has interesting stories connected to it. ⚫The structure was designed only to be destroyed in minutes in the event that Turks would try to invade. ⚫In the 1500s, the Ottoman Turks invaded Yemen , once their freedom was regained sometime in the 1600s, the local Shaharah leader, Al-Usta Saleh, ordered a bridge to be constructed that could be destroyed in the event of another invasion. ⚫It's main purpose was to help people cross to other side without having to climb down the mountain and then climb back up again. 😯With time, it earned its name ‘Bridge of Sighs’ because the spectacular sight of the stone bridge spanning two mountains left onlookers speechless. . .
